    Abstract: Granules of plastics material have grains of an inert mineral such as sand coated thereon to provide a habitat for microorganisms effective in waste water treatment, the granules having a predetermined particle size range, and the grains having a predetermined particle size range and being disposed at a predetermined packing density range on the granules. The particles have an average density of approximately 1.0 g/cc such that a proportion tend to float and a proportion tend to sink in the waste water. The particles arc manufactured by contacting the granules of plastics material with a mixture of grains of the inert mineral and grains of a soluble substance such as salt, at an elevated temperature, to coat the granules with the mixture, and subsequently dissolving the soluble substance grains from the coating to provide the granules coated with the grains of inert mineral in the predetermined packing density range.

    Abstract: A treatment vessel (50) contains a fluidizable bed (70) of loose particulate material comprising particles of sharp sand adhered to granules of polyethylene to provide a habitat for microorganisms effective in wastewater treatment. The material has a desired density slightly greater than 1.0 g/cc, a specific surface area in excess of 600 m /m , and a particule size range of about 3 mm to 10 mm. The bed and wastewater is fluidized and aerated by air bubbles emitted from self-sealing aerators (71) disposed at the base of the bed and arranged for placement and removal from above the water level. The loose material can rest directly on the aerator surface.

    Media for waste water treatment

    Abstract: A loose particulate material for use in waste water treatment comprises granules of plastics material carrying weighting material so that the granules have an average density of approximately 1.0g/cc. At least a portion of the weighting material is carried within the granules and the surfaces of the granules are provided with concavities to provide a habitat for organisms effective in waste water treatment. The particles are manufactured by incorporating a weighting material into the granules, contacting the granules with grains of a soluble substance at an elevated temperature to coat the granules with the soluble substance grains and subsequently dissolving the soluble substance grains. The weighting material may be sand, the soluble substance may be sodium chloride.
